Recent Strategic Developments
Bullfrog Gold Corporation has made significant moves recently, including its acquisition by Applied Graphite Technologies Corp. and a name change effective June 2, 2026. These changes aim to expand its footprint in the gold exploration sector.

Exploration Initiatives
The company has started a field exploration program at the South Bullfrog project, focusing on refining drill target locations. This initiative is crucial for assessing the potential of their 10,050-acre property in Nevada.
